Humankind Investments's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Humankind Investments held 153 positions worth $223M, down 49% from $437M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 87% of the portfolio.

Humankind Investments withdrew a net $220M in Q4 2025, closing 135 positions and reducing 4 holdings. Its most notable exit was Humankind US Stock ETF, an estimated $98.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Consumer Staples.

Against the trend, Humankind Investments added an estimated $8.12M to iShares Biotechnology ETF.
